Speaker Bio
Vivienne is the CEO of the FTSE Women Leaders Review, the UK’s business-led voluntary framework, supported by Government to improve the representation of women on the Boards and Leadership teams of the FTSE 350 and 50 of the UK’s largest private companies.
Vivienne also holds a number of board and advisory roles supporting businesses in their data, privacy and digital strategies, with a focus on digital identity, anti-financial crime and equality & diversity. Vivienne has over twenty five years experience in global financial and professional services sectors, having previously held the role of Managing Director and Chief Privacy Officer for London Stock Exchange Group. Prior to that she also held senior leadership roles at Refinitiv, Thomson Reuters and Citibank.
Vivienne is an exceptional advocate for gender balance in business, and is the former CEO of Women in Banking and Finance. She was awarded an OBE for services to Financial Services and Gender Diversity in 2021.
